How This Tool Works
Operation: The Mileage & Fuel Budget Calculator computes your vehicle's fuel efficiency and estimates monthly/annual fuel costs. The core formulas are:
- Mileage (km/L) = Distance Travelled (km) / Fuel Consumed (L)
- Cost per km = Fuel Price (per L) / Mileage (km/L)
- Monthly Fuel Cost = Daily Commute Distance × 30 × Cost per km
- Annual Fuel Cost = Monthly Fuel Cost × 12
The calculator supports both manual input (distance + litres filled) and automatic estimation (commute distance + vehicle mileage + fuel price). It also calculates CO₂ emissions based on fuel type: petrol (2.3 kg/L), diesel (2.7 kg/L), and CNG (0.1 kg/km). All calculations run client-side.

Practical Real-World Use Cases
- Daily commuters budgeting fuel costs: A person commuting 40 km/day (round trip) in a petrol car with 15 km/L mileage can calculate their monthly fuel expense at current petrol prices — essential for monthly household budgeting.
- Ride-share drivers tracking profitability: An Uber/Ola driver who drives 200 km/day can input their diesel vehicle's mileage and local diesel price to calculate daily fuel cost and verify whether trip earnings adequately cover fuel expenses.
- Car buyers comparing vehicle efficiency: Someone choosing between two cars — one with 18 km/L and one with 14 km/L — can input a 30 km daily commute and see the 5-year fuel cost difference (typically ₹1.5–2 lakh) factored into the purchase decision.
Frequently Asked Questions (FAQ)
How accurate is the mileage calculation?
The tank-to-tank method (distance ÷ litres filled) is the most accurate real-world mileage measurement. The calculator's auto-estimate mode provides an approximation based on the vehicle's claimed ARAI mileage, which is typically 10–15% lower in real driving conditions.
Does this include maintenance costs?
No — the calculator focuses strictly on fuel costs and CO₂ emissions. For total cost of ownership (TCO), add insurance, maintenance, tyres, registration, and depreciation separately.
